What Oregon law requires

Security deposit cap
Oregon does not limit how much a landlord can charge for a security deposit, but a landlord may not increase an existing deposit during the tenant's first year except for a mutually agreed modification (such as adding a pet) directly tied to that change.
ORS 90.300(2)(a) · source
Deposit return deadline
31 days after move-out
ORS 90.300(12)-(13) · source
Month-to-month termination notice
90 days
ORS 90.427(3)-(8) · source
Pay-or-quit notice (late rent)
10 days
ORS 90.394 · source
Landlord entry notice
1 day
ORS 90.322(1) · source
Late fee guidance
5% of monthly rent
ORS 90.260 · source

Is a move-in checklist legally required?

Some states require a written condition statement before a deposit is collected; in every state it's strong evidence if a deposit deduction is ever disputed.

Do I need to fill this out again at move-out?
